As published
This recipe was extracted from Superior cook book (1905) by Grace Church (Ishpeming, Mich.), page 20.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.
Spiced Liver. Split calf's li\('i- parboil, scoop out cenli-r, mince with 1 onion, 1 teaspoon of pai'sley, 1 slice of salt poi-k browned, 1 teaspoonful of salt, a few shakes of peppei'. Fill cavity, sew edges of liver together, and put iii a pan with 1 cup of water
